Ok let me start things off... 123,800 (Level 6)

 

It took me a bit to remember how to load Jagmania on the BJL. In truth, I had never done it before I don't believe, I think last time was on a JUGS setup (and if you have Battlesphere I can walk you through that load as well.)

 

Using Protector SE, I held down "8" on the control pad to bring the BJL loader in 8-bit mode.

On the PC I put the BJL loader in the root c drive with Jagmania.jag, and I typed in "C:/lo -n -8 jagmania.jag" or in my case I just shortened the name to "Jag"

 

Played the game.. it is a real blast. I think that Jaguar users will build up a high score, but not many of us will play since there is a bit of a hardware and learning curve in our case (not being on a cartridge or CD unlike the other systems).

I asked Matthias if we could make a CD for this contest, but he felt the program was too close to a real product already and felt it would compete with a later sold copy. And the game is quite solid truthfully. So to honor that that is why I directed to the program rather than disc images from here.
